La Casita Food Truck
Going back to 2022, La Casita Food Truck has 12 inspections in the public record. The newest entry in the record is dated Mar 26, 2026. Low risk indicates the latest report didn't flag anything that would worry the average customer.
Recent inspections have turned up roughly the same number of issues each time, hovering near zero violations per visit.
Looking across the full record, “no paper towels” is the recurring theme, flagged two times.
